Program to find contiguous intervals of a unique array in Python

Suppose we have a list of unique numbers called nums. We have to find a sorted 2D matrix of numbers where each list represents an inclusive interval summarizing number that are contiguous in nums.

So, if the input is like nums = [10, 11, 12, 15, 16, 17, 28, 30], then the output will be [[10, 12], [15, 17], [28, 28], [30, 30]], as in the list [10 to 12], [15 to 17] are contiguous, and 28 and 30 are there, they are represented as [28 to 28] and [30 to 30].

To solve this, we will follow these steps−

  • sort the list nums

  • insert infinity at the end of nums

  • ans:= a new list


  • l:= nums[0]

  • for i in range 1 to size of nums, do

    • if nums[i] is not same as nums[i-1] + 1, then

      • insert [l, nums[i-1]] at the end of ans

      • l:= nums[i]

  • return ans

Let us see the following implementation to get better understanding−

Example

class Solution:
def solve(self, nums):
   nums.sort()
   nums.append(1e9)
   ans=[]
   l=nums[0]
   for i in range(1,len(nums)):
      if nums[i] != nums[i-1] + 1:
         ans.append([l, nums[i-1]])
         l=nums[i]
   return ans
ob = Solution()
nums = [10, 11, 12, 15, 16, 17, 28, 30]
print(ob.solve(nums))

Input

[10, 11, 12, 15, 16, 17, 28, 30]

Output

[[10, 12], [15, 17], [28, 28], [30, 30]]
